:root{--color-logo: #84aa33}#titlepage:where(.astro-ERAVJTHA){margin:-232px 0 0;height:232px}a:where(.astro-ERAVJTHA){text-decoration:none;color:#000}.logo-wrapper:where(.astro-ERAVJTHA){max-width:600px;display:grid;column-gap:10px;grid-template-columns:auto auto;align-items:center;font-family:Kabel Book BT;font-size:40px;font-weight:300;grid-template-areas:"img inc" "img inc" "t1 t1" "t2 t2" "t3 t3"}.logo-wrapper:where(.astro-ERAVJTHA) img:where(.astro-ERAVJTHA){width:100px;grid-area:img;justify-self:self-end}.logo-wrapper:where(.astro-ERAVJTHA) .inc:where(.astro-ERAVJTHA){font-size:100px;grid-area:inc}.logo-wrapper:where(.astro-ERAVJTHA) .adv:where(.astro-ERAVJTHA){grid-area:adv;color:var(--color-logo);font-weight:700;align-self:self-end;justify-self:self-start}.logo-wrapper:where(.astro-ERAVJTHA) .gmbh:where(.astro-ERAVJTHA){grid-area:gmbh;color:var(--color-logo);font-weight:700;align-self:self-start;justify-self:self-start}#intro:where(.astro-ERAVJTHA) .logo-wrapper:where(.astro-ERAVJTHA) p:where(.astro-ERAVJTHA){font-size:20px;margin:0;color:var(--color-accent)}#intro:where(.astro-ERAVJTHA) .logo-wrapper:where(.astro-ERAVJTHA) .t1:where(.astro-ERAVJTHA){grid-area:t1}#intro:where(.astro-ERAVJTHA) .logo-wrapper:where(.astro-ERAVJTHA) .t2:where(.astro-ERAVJTHA){grid-area:t2}#intro:where(.astro-ERAVJTHA) .logo-wrapper:where(.astro-ERAVJTHA) .t3:where(.astro-ERAVJTHA){grid-area:t3}#intro:where(.astro-ERAVJTHA) .header-img:where(.astro-ERAVJTHA){background:url(/intro_bg.jpg);background-size:cover;background-position:center;background-repeat:no-repeat;width:100vw;height:calc(100vh - 120px);position:relative;overflow:hidden}#intro:where(.astro-ERAVJTHA) .overlay-wrapper:where(.astro-ERAVJTHA){position:absolute;bottom:0;width:100%;left:0}#intro:where(.astro-ERAVJTHA) .logo-wrapper:where(.astro-ERAVJTHA){position:relative;margin:0 auto;background-color:#fff;padding:20px;box-sizing:border-box}#intro:where(.astro-ERAVJTHA) .logo-wrapper:where(.astro-ERAVJTHA):before{content:"";position:absolute;top:-100%;left:-232px;width:0px;height:100%;border-bottom:232px solid #FFF;border-left:232px solid transparent}#intro:where(.astro-ERAVJTHA) .logo-wrapper:where(.astro-ERAVJTHA):after{content:"";position:absolute;top:-100%;left:100%;width:0px;height:100%;border-bottom:232px solid #FFF;border-right:232px solid transparent}#intro:where(.astro-ERAVJTHA) .top-overlay-container:where(.astro-ERAVJTHA){position:absolute;top:0;left:0;width:100%;height:100%;clip:rect(0,auto,auto,0)}#intro:where(.astro-ERAVJTHA) .top-overlay-left:where(.astro-ERAVJTHA){position:fixed;top:60px;left:0;width:calc(50% - 532px);height:233px;background-color:#fff;transform:translateY(-233px);transition:transform .5s cubic-bezier(0,0,0,1)}#intro:where(.astro-ERAVJTHA) .top-overlay-left:where(.astro-ERAVJTHA):after{content:"";position:absolute;top:0;left:100%;border-top:233px solid #FFF;border-right:233px solid transparent}#intro:where(.astro-ERAVJTHA) .top-overlay-right:where(.astro-ERAVJTHA){position:fixed;top:60px;right:0;width:calc(50% - 532px);height:233px;background-color:#fff;transform:translateY(-233px);transition:transform .5s cubic-bezier(0,0,0,1)}#intro:where(.astro-ERAVJTHA) .top-overlay-right:where(.astro-ERAVJTHA):after{content:"";position:absolute;top:0;left:-233px;border-top:233px solid #FFF;border-left:233px solid transparent}#intro:where(.astro-ERAVJTHA) .top-overlay-left:where(.astro-ERAVJTHA).half-visible{transform:translateY(-150px)}#intro:where(.astro-ERAVJTHA) .top-overlay-right:where(.astro-ERAVJTHA).half-visible{transform:translateY(-150px)}#intro:where(.astro-ERAVJTHA) .top-overlay-left:where(.astro-ERAVJTHA).visible{transform:translate(0)}#intro:where(.astro-ERAVJTHA) .top-overlay-right:where(.astro-ERAVJTHA).visible{transform:translate(0)}@media (max-width: 800px){#intro:where(.astro-ERAVJTHA) .top-overlay-container:where(.astro-ERAVJTHA){display:none}}#intro:where(.astro-ERAVJTHA) .text-overlay:where(.astro-ERAVJTHA){position:absolute;top:0;left:0;width:100%;height:60%}#intro:where(.astro-ERAVJTHA) .text-overlay:where(.astro-ERAVJTHA) .text-container:where(.astro-ERAVJTHA){display:flex;flex-direction:column;justify-content:space-around;align-items:center;width:100%;height:100%}#intro:where(.astro-ERAVJTHA) .text-overlay:where(.astro-ERAVJTHA) .text-container:where(.astro-ERAVJTHA) p:where(.astro-ERAVJTHA){color:#fff;font-size:80px;min-height:0px}@media (max-height:900px){#intro:where(.astro-ERAVJTHA) .text-overlay:where(.astro-ERAVJTHA) .text-container:where(.astro-ERAVJTHA) p:where(.astro-ERAVJTHA){color:#fff;font-size:50px;min-height:0px}}@media (max-height:700px){#intro:where(.astro-ERAVJTHA) .text-overlay:where(.astro-ERAVJTHA) .text-container:where(.astro-ERAVJTHA) p:where(.astro-ERAVJTHA){color:#fff;font-size:30px;min-height:0px}}#intro:where(.astro-ERAVJTHA) p:where(.astro-ERAVJTHA){color:#000;text-align:center;font-size:1.2em}@media (max-width: 600px){#titlepage:where(.astro-ERAVJTHA){margin:-172px 0 0;height:172px}.logo-wrapper:where(.astro-ERAVJTHA){font-size:20px}.logo-wrapper:where(.astro-ERAVJTHA) img:where(.astro-ERAVJTHA){width:50px}.logo-wrapper:where(.astro-ERAVJTHA) .inc:where(.astro-ERAVJTHA){font-size:50px}#intro:where(.astro-ERAVJTHA) h1:where(.astro-ERAVJTHA){font-size:16px}}@media (max-width: 300px){#titlepage:where(.astro-ERAVJTHA){margin:-256px 0 0;height:256px}.logo-wrapper:where(.astro-ERAVJTHA){font-size:15px}.logo-wrapper:where(.astro-ERAVJTHA) img:where(.astro-ERAVJTHA){width:40px}.logo-wrapper:where(.astro-ERAVJTHA) .inc:where(.astro-ERAVJTHA){font-size:40px}}.un-container:where(.astro-TYBXWEU2){display:grid;grid-template-columns:1fr 1fr;row-gap:0;grid-template-areas:"area1 area2" "area1 area3"}@media (max-width: 1300px){.un-container:where(.astro-TYBXWEU2){grid-template-columns:1fr;grid-template-areas:"area1" "area2" "area3"}}.un-container:where(.astro-TYBXWEU2) div:where(.astro-TYBXWEU2):nth-child(2) li:where(.astro-TYBXWEU2),.un-container:where(.astro-TYBXWEU2) div:where(.astro-TYBXWEU2):nth-child(3) li:where(.astro-TYBXWEU2){margin:0}li:where(.astro-TYBXWEU2){position:relative;margin-bottom:10px;color:#505050;text-indent:-1em;padding-left:1em}li:where(.astro-TYBXWEU2):before{content:"\25a0";color:var(--color-accent);font-weight:700;display:inline-block;width:1em;margin-left:-1em;margin-right:1em;padding-bottom:1ex;font-size:10px;vertical-align:middle;top:-1px;text-indent:0px}em:where(.astro-TYBXWEU2){color:#000}ul:where(.astro-TYBXWEU2){list-style:none;padding-left:20px;margin-bottom:30px}@media (max-width: 600px){.un-container:where(.astro-TYBXWEU2){grid-template-columns:1fr;grid-template-areas:"area1" "area2" "area3"}}:root{--color-logo: #84aa33;--color-accent: #c32d2e}.intro-wrapper:where(.astro-ITR434U2){display:none;grid-template-columns:1fr 1fr 1fr;max-width:100%;column-gap:20px}@media (min-width:1150px){.intro-wrapper:where(.astro-ITR434U2){display:grid}}.intro-wrapper:where(.astro-ITR434U2) .video-wrapper:where(.astro-ITR434U2){position:relative}.intro-wrapper:where(.astro-ITR434U2) video:where(.astro-ITR434U2){width:100%;height:auto}.overlay:where(.astro-ITR434U2){display:flex;justify-content:center;align-items:flex-end;position:absolute;top:0;left:0;width:100%;height:90%}.overlay:where(.astro-ITR434U2) span:where(.astro-ITR434U2){font-size:1.5rem;font-weight:700;color:#fff}.video-wrapper:where(.astro-ITR434U2) .overlay:where(.astro-ITR434U2) span:where(.astro-ITR434U2),.video-wrapper:where(.astro-ITR434U2):nth-child(3) .overlay:where(.astro-ITR434U2) span:where(.astro-ITR434U2){display:block;font-weight:700;background:linear-gradient(90deg,#84aa33,#84aa33,#84aa33,#84aa33,#CCC,#c32d2e,#c32d2e,#c32d2e,#c32d2e);-webkit-background-clip:text;-webkit-text-fill-color:transparent}.li-container:where(.astro-ITR434U2){display:grid;grid-template-columns:1fr 1fr;column-gap:50px;grid-template-areas:"fah mah" "fap map"}@media (max-width:750px){.li-container:where(.astro-ITR434U2){grid-template-columns:1fr;grid-template-areas:"fah" "fap" "mah" "map"}}ul:where(.astro-ITR434U2){list-style:none;padding-left:20px;margin-bottom:30px}li:where(.astro-ITR434U2){position:relative;margin-bottom:10px;color:#505050;text-indent:-1em;padding-left:1em}li:where(.astro-ITR434U2):before{content:"\25a0";color:var(--color-accent);font-weight:700;display:inline-block;width:1em;margin-left:-1em;margin-right:1em;padding-bottom:1ex;font-size:10px;vertical-align:middle;top:-1px;text-indent:0px}.wrapper:where(.astro-U2VHWVHP){display:grid;grid-template-columns:1fr 1fr 1fr;column-gap:20px}@media (max-width:1300px){.wrapper:where(.astro-U2VHWVHP){grid-template-columns:1fr;row-gap:30px}}p:where(.astro-U2VHWVHP){margin:0 0 5px}a:where(.astro-U2VHWVHP){color:var(--color-accent)}:root{--link-gradient: linear-gradient(45deg, #4f39fa, #da62c4 30%, var(--color-border) 60%)}.link-card:where(.astro-6IXEBBIR){list-style:none;display:flex;padding:.15rem;background-image:var(--link-gradient);background-size:400%;border-radius:.5rem;background-position:100%;transition:background-position .6s cubic-bezier(.22,1,.36,1)}.link-card:where(.astro-6IXEBBIR)>a:where(.astro-6IXEBBIR){width:100%;text-decoration:none;line-height:1.4;padding:1em 1.3em;border-radius:.35rem;color:var(--text-color);background-color:#fff;opacity:.8}h2:where(.astro-6IXEBBIR){margin:0;transition:color .6s cubic-bezier(.22,1,.36,1)}p:where(.astro-6IXEBBIR){margin-top:.75rem;margin-bottom:0}h2:where(.astro-6IXEBBIR) span:where(.astro-6IXEBBIR){display:inline-block;transition:transform .3s cubic-bezier(.22,1,.36,1)}.link-card:where(.astro-6IXEBBIR):is(:hover,:focus-within){background-position:0}.link-card:where(.astro-6IXEBBIR):is(:hover,:focus-within) h2:where(.astro-6IXEBBIR){color:#4f39fa}.link-card:where(.astro-6IXEBBIR):is(:hover,:focus-within) h2:where(.astro-6IXEBBIR) span:where(.astro-6IXEBBIR){will-change:transform;transform:translate(2px)}
